Subject: [PATCH 5/7] powerpc/85xx: add board support for the Freescale hypervisor
Date: Thu, 19 May 2011 08:54:30 -0500 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1305813272-31826-6-git-send-email-timur@freescale.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1305813272-31826-1-git-send-email-timur@freescale.com>
Add support for the ePAPR-compliant Freescale hypervisor (aka "Topaz") on the
Freescale P3041DS, P4080DS, and P5020DS reference boards.
